On 2/21/21 12:36 PM, Peter Allan wrote:
> I am trying to get DECnet working on a simulated VAX 780 (with simh) 
> with a 3.x version of VMS. This is largely for nostalgic reasons.
> 
> I have the version of VMS 3.0 from John Dundas that Supratim posted 
> nearly a year ago. I have also built a VMS 3.0 system by installing VMS 
> from the VMS 3.0 distribution tape. Both of those systems seem to 
> work well.
> 
> However I am failing to find a way of getting DECnet working. I have a 
> DECnet end node key (and a routing key, come to that) from 
> http://iamvirtual.ca/VAX11/VAX-11-software.html but that says that it 
> only works for VMS 3.4 or later. I did try it on 3.0 anyway, but it did 
> not get DECnet to work. It complains about needing a license.
> 
> Can anyone help me either upgrade my VMS 3.0 system to VMS 3.4 or higher 
> (or just install the higher version from scratch), or help me find a 
> DECnet key that works with VMS 3.0.

   LMF didn't appear in VMS until v5.0.  Is there some other licensing 
scheme for pre-VMS-5 DECnet that I'm unaware of?  I certainly don't 
remember any.  Lacking that, are you certain the DECnet package you're 
trying to get running is compatible with VMS 3.0?
